About Natasha Duell
Natasha Duell is a scholar working on Applied Psychology, Experimental and Cognitive Psychology, Social Psychology, Clinical Psychology and Safety Research, having authored 26 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Behavioral Health and Interventions (7 papers), Youth Development and Social Support (6 papers), Optimism, Hope, and Well-being (4 papers), Psychological Well-being and Life Satisfaction (3 papers), Psychological and Temporal Perspectives Research (3 papers),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(3 papers), Mental Health Research Topics (3 papers) and Decision-Making and Behavioral Economics (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Psychology (261 citations), General Decision Sciences (81 citations), Clinical Psychology (489 citations), Experimental and Cognitive Psychology (275 citations) and Social Psychology (296 citations). Natasha Duell has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Philippines and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Laurence Steinberg, Jason Chein, Grace Icenogle, Elizabeth P. Shulman, Karol Silva, Ashley R. Smith, Liane Peña Alampay, Kostas A. Fanti, Paul Oburu and Dario Bacchini. Their work appears in journals such as Developmental Cognitive Neuroscience, Social Cognitive and Affective Neuroscience, Journal of Research on Adolescence, Journal of Youth and Adolescence and Social Development.
